编程C十十后是什么课程
-
C语言是计算机科学与技术专业的基础课程之一,也是学习编程的第一门课程。C语言的学习使学生能够掌握计算机程序设计的基本原理和方法,培养学生分析问题、设计算法、编写程序的能力,为后续学习更高级的编程语言打下坚实的基础。
在学习C语言之后,通常会学习其他编程语言和相关课程,以进一步拓展编程能力和应用领域。以下是一些常见的C语言后续课程:
-
数据结构与算法:数据结构与算法是计算机科学中非常重要的一门课程。通过学习数据结构和算法,学生能够更好地组织和管理数据,提高程序的效率和性能。
-
操作系统:操作系统是计算机系统中最基础的软件之一。学习操作系统可以帮助学生了解计算机的工作原理和操作系统的基本功能,同时也能够提升对程序运行环境的理解和调试能力。
-
计算机网络:计算机网络是计算机科学中的重要领域之一。学习计算机网络可以帮助学生了解网络通信原理和协议,掌握网络编程和网络安全的基本知识。
-
数据库:数据库是用于存储和管理大量数据的软件系统。学习数据库可以使学生掌握数据的组织、存储和查询方法,提高数据处理和管理能力。
-
Web开发:Web开发是指开发和维护Web应用程序的过程。学习Web开发可以帮助学生掌握前端和后端开发技术,了解Web应用的构建和部署过程。
除了以上课程,还有许多其他的编程语言和相关课程可以选择学习,如Java、Python、人工智能等。选择哪些课程取决于个人的兴趣和发展方向。无论选择哪门课程,持续学习和实践是提高编程能力的关键。
1年前 -
-
C语言是计算机编程的基础,对于初学者来说非常重要。一旦掌握了C语言的基本概念和语法,就可以进一步学习其他高级编程语言和概念。下面是C语言之后可以学习的一些相关课程:
-
数据结构与算法:数据结构和算法是计算机科学的基础。在这门课程中,学生将学习如何使用C语言来实现各种数据结构(如链表、栈、队列、树等)和算法(如排序、查找、图算法等)。这门课程将帮助学生更深入地理解计算机编程和解决实际问题的能力。
-
操作系统:操作系统是计算机硬件和软件之间的桥梁,负责管理计算机的资源和提供各种服务。在这门课程中,学生将学习操作系统的基本原理和概念,并使用C语言实现一些基本的操作系统功能,如进程管理、内存管理和文件系统等。
-
计算机网络:计算机网络是连接多台计算机的通信系统。在这门课程中,学生将学习计算机网络的基本原理和协议,并使用C语言编写网络应用程序,如客户端和服务器程序,以及网络协议的实现。
-
嵌入式系统:嵌入式系统是指嵌入到其他设备中的计算机系统,如手机、汽车、家电等。在这门课程中,学生将学习如何使用C语言编写嵌入式系统的软件,并了解硬件和软件之间的接口和通信方式。
-
编译原理:编译原理是研究将高级程序语言转换为机器语言的原理和方法。在这门课程中,学生将学习编译器的基本原理和编译过程,并使用C语言实现一个简单的编译器。
总之,C语言之后的课程将帮助学生更深入地理解计算机编程的原理和概念,并提升他们的编程能力和解决问题的能力。这些课程是计算机科学和软件工程领域的基础课程,对于想要从事计算机编程和软件开发的人来说,非常重要。
1年前 -
-
编程C十十后是指在学习C语言之后的一门课程。在学习C语言后,可以选择继续学习其他编程语言,或者深入学习C语言的高级特性和应用。
以下是一些可能的课程选项,可以根据个人兴趣和学习目标进行选择:
-
数据结构与算法:数据结构与算法是计算机科学中非常重要的一门课程,它涉及到如何组织和管理数据以及如何设计和分析算法。在这门课程中,你将学习到各种数据结构(如链表、栈、队列、树、图等)和算法(如排序、查找、图算法等),并且会学习如何评估和优化算法的效率。
-
操作系统:操作系统是计算机系统中非常重要的一部分,它负责管理和协调计算机硬件和软件资源,提供给用户和应用程序一个友好的环境。在这门课程中,你将学习到操作系统的基本概念、原理和设计方法,如进程管理、内存管理、文件系统等。
-
数据库:数据库是用来存储和管理大量数据的系统,它是许多应用程序的核心组成部分。在这门课程中,你将学习到数据库的基本概念、关系型数据库的设计和使用、SQL语言的基本操作等。
-
网络编程:网络编程是指使用编程语言来开发网络应用程序的技术。在这门课程中,你将学习到网络通信的基本原理、常用的网络协议(如TCP/IP、HTTP等)、Socket编程等。
-
GUI编程:GUI(图形用户界面)编程是指使用编程语言来创建图形化界面的技术。在这门课程中,你将学习到GUI编程的基本概念、常用的GUI库(如Qt、GTK+等)的使用、事件处理等。
除了以上几个课程,还有很多其他的选项,如嵌入式系统、人工智能、机器学习等,可以根据个人兴趣和职业规划进行选择。另外,还可以考虑参加一些项目实践课程或者实习,通过实际项目的经验来提升编程能力。
1年前 -